Who was George Ferdinand Shaw?
George Ferdinand Shaw
was an Irish journalist and Professor of Greek. He served as a Senior Fellow at Trinity College Dublin, the first editor of The Irish Times and an editor on Saunder's News Letter, and wrote for The Nation and Evening Mail.
Regius Professor of Greek
Sizar, Fellow, Junior Dean and Registrar of Trinity College Dublin
Professor of Latin
Journalist
Council member and contributor to the Proceedings of The Statistical and Social Inquiry Society of Ireland
Contributor to the Dublin Daily Mail
Founder of the Home Government Association
He was born to William and Elizabeth Shaw and baptised in St. Mary's Church, Dublin. Shaw was a friend of John Kells Ingram.
